Income Property: Sizing a Loan from DSCR
Multifamily and other income-property loans are usually sized by debt service coverage rather than by borrower income:
Fix a minimum coverage and the arithmetic inverts:
Two properties of this deserve attention. First, the amortisation period drives the answer as much as the rate: the same debt service over 25 years instead of 30 supports a materially smaller loan. Second, many such loans amortise over a long schedule but mature much earlier, leaving a balloon â the payment formula does not show that.
Net operating income is itself defined by the underwriting: gross rent less vacancy and operating expenses, before debt service and before depreciation. Related:
Coverage minimums, expense assumptions and reserve requirements are lender-specific and change. Use the figures in your own term sheet.
Common Mistakes to Avoid
- Comparing points on payment alone: the saving only matters relative to how long the loan is actually held. Divide the cost by the monthly saving.
- Using the annual rate as : the formula wants the monthly rate. Everything downstream is wrong otherwise.
- Assuming the rate change scales linearly: going from to costs more than twice what to costs on the same loan.
- Sizing an income-property loan on payment rather than coverage: with DSCR, the debt service is the constraint and the loan is the output.
- Ignoring the amortisation-versus-term distinction: a 30-year amortisation with a 10-year maturity produces the payments of the former and a balloon at the latter.
- Forgetting what sits outside : taxes, insurance and escrow are real cash but never appear in the principal-and-interest formula.

On $300,000 over 30 years, moving from 6% to 6.5% raises the payment from about $1,798.65 to $1,896.20 â $97.55 a month, or roughly $35,119 in extra interest over the full term. The effect scales with the loan size and the term.
That depends entirely on how long the loan is held. Divide the cost of the points by the monthly payment saving to get the break-even month; $6,000 buying a $98.64 saving breaks even at about 61 months. Whether you will still hold the loan then is the real question.
By debt service coverage: maximum annual debt service = NOI ÷ the required DSCR. Convert that to a monthly payment and invert the mortgage formula, L = M(1 â (1+r)^ân)/r, using the amortisation period rather than the maturity.
The annuity factor (1 â (1+r)^ân)/r grows with n, so the same debt service supports a bigger loan over a longer schedule. At 6.25%, 30 years gives a factor of 162.41 against 151.59 for 25 years â about 7% more loan for the same payment.
